Output 323389501f69a049472cbd24323847b760930bd14bdbc3e7b5d7c611cbec172e:0

value
25998000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3661760797ac01dc6715b51d1057964753f64b72 OP_EQUAL
address
MCrhUW45v3fL76Xpw9s66dqtxjpWE1anxx
transaction
323389501f69a049472cbd24323847b760930bd14bdbc3e7b5d7c611cbec172e
spent
true